Commit 8ac5436c authored by Deepak Saxena's avatar Deepak Saxena Committed by Linus Torvalds

[PATCH] drivers/eisa: kmalloc + memset -> kzalloc conversion

Signed-off-by: default avatarDeepak Saxena <dsaxena@plexity.net>
Signed-off-by: default avatarAndrew Morton <akpm@osdl.org>
Signed-off-by: default avatarLinus Torvalds <torvalds@osdl.org>
parent e66860cb
...@@ -281,13 +281,11 @@ static int __init eisa_probe (struct eisa_root_device *root) ...@@ -281,13 +281,11 @@ static int __init eisa_probe (struct eisa_root_device *root)
/* First try to get hold of slot 0. If there is no device /* First try to get hold of slot 0. If there is no device
* here, simply fail, unless root->force_probe is set. */ * here, simply fail, unless root->force_probe is set. */
if (!(edev = kmalloc (sizeof (*edev), GFP_KERNEL))) { if (!(edev = kzalloc (sizeof (*edev), GFP_KERNEL))) {
printk (KERN_ERR "EISA: Couldn't allocate mainboard slot\n"); printk (KERN_ERR "EISA: Couldn't allocate mainboard slot\n");
return -ENOMEM; return -ENOMEM;
} }
memset (edev, 0, sizeof (*edev));
if (eisa_request_resources (root, edev, 0)) { if (eisa_request_resources (root, edev, 0)) {
printk (KERN_WARNING \ printk (KERN_WARNING \
"EISA: Cannot allocate resource for mainboard\n"); "EISA: Cannot allocate resource for mainboard\n");
...@@ -317,13 +315,11 @@ static int __init eisa_probe (struct eisa_root_device *root) ...@@ -317,13 +315,11 @@ static int __init eisa_probe (struct eisa_root_device *root)
force_probe: force_probe:
for (c = 0, i = 1; i <= root->slots; i++) { for (c = 0, i = 1; i <= root->slots; i++) {
if (!(edev = kmalloc (sizeof (*edev), GFP_KERNEL))) { if (!(edev = kzalloc (sizeof (*edev), GFP_KERNEL))) {
printk (KERN_ERR "EISA: Out of memory for slot %d\n", printk (KERN_ERR "EISA: Out of memory for slot %d\n",
i); i);
continue; continue;
} }
memset (edev, 0, sizeof (*edev));
if (eisa_request_resources (root, edev, i)) { if (eisa_request_resources (root, edev, i)) {
printk (KERN_WARNING \ printk (KERN_WARNING \
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ment